Potential of Zorevunersen in Dravet Syndrome Treatment
Biogen Inc. (Nasdaq: BIIB) and Stoke Therapeutics, Inc. have recently revealed groundbreaking data about zorevunersen, an investigational medicine aiming to modify the progression of Dravet syndrome. This presentation occurred during the latest American Epilepsy Society (AES) Annual Meeting. Long-term analyses indicate zorevunersen, in conjunction with standard anti-seizure medicines (ASMs), effectively reduces seizures while enhancing cognitive abilities, behavioral outcomes, and overall quality of life for affected individuals.

Key Findings from Propensity Score Analysis
The dedicated analysis aimed to provide a semblance of randomization, adjusting for baseline variances between treatment groups. Notably, patients receiving the loading dose of zorevunersen experienced numerically significant reductions in seizure frequency. Continuous treatment yielded consistent enhancements in cognitive and behavioral metrics, tracked over an 18-month period. The trends observed echo the critical endpoints outlined in the Phase 3 EMPEROR study.
Patient Safety and Tolerability
So far, 81 patients have been assessed for safety, with over 800 doses administered without significant complications. Most adverse events were mild and generally well-tolerated, providing a reassuring backdrop to the clinical findings demonstrating zorevunersen’s potential to address underlying pathology associated with Dravet syndrome.
Understanding the Mechanism: EEG Analyses
Electroencephalograms (EEGs) conducted during the studies have contributed significantly to understanding zorevunersen's impact. Results indicated a dose-dependent effect on abnormal brain activity, with reductions correlating with decreased seizure frequencies. This suggests a powerful mechanism through which zorevunersen may modify disease progression.

What is Dravet syndrome?
Dravet syndrome is a severe form of epilepsy characterized by recurrent seizures and significant cognitive and behavioral challenges.
How does zorevunersen work?
Zorevunersen is an investigational antisense oligonucleotide intended to increase functional sodium channel NaV1.1 protein production in neurons, targeting the root cause of Dravet syndrome.
